What is a print design assistant?

Print Design Assistants are professionals who support graphic designers and print production teams in creating materials such as brochures, posters, packaging, and other print media. Their responsibilities often include preparing design files, ensuring artwork meets print specifications, coordinating with vendors, and assisting in the overall production process. They help ensure the final printed materials look professional and are delivered on time. Attention to detail, knowledge of design software, and strong organizational skills are essential for this role.

What are the typical daily responsibilities of a print design assistant and how do they support the design team?

A Print Design Assistant is typically responsible for preparing design files, ensuring artwork meets print specifications, and coordinating with vendors or printers to address technical requirements. Daily tasks often include updating mockups, organizing digital assets, and assisting senior designers with layout revisions or color corrections. The role also involves managing timelines and communicating project status to both the design team and external partners, making strong organizational and collaboration skills essential. By handling these foundational tasks, Print Design Assistants enable the team to work more efficiently and ensure high-quality print deliverables.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a print design assistant,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Print Design Assistant, you need a solid understanding of graphic design principles, proficiency in Adobe Creative Suite (especially Illustrator, Photoshop, and InDesign), and a relevant degree or coursework in design. Familiarity with print production processes, file preparation for printing, and color management is essential, along with experience using digital proofing systems. Strong attention to detail, creativity, time management, and effective communication skills help you collaborate with designers, printers, and clients. These skills and qualities ensure high-quality print materials, efficient workflow, and successful project outcomes in a deadline-driven environment.

What is the difference between Print Design Assistant vs Graphic Designer?

AspectPrint Design AssistantGraphic Designer
CredentialsTypically a diploma or associate degree in design or related fieldBachelor’s degree in Graphic Design, Visual Arts, or related field
Work EnvironmentPrint shops, publishing houses, advertising agenciesDesign studios, advertising agencies, corporate in-house teams
Job FocusSupporting print projects, preparing layouts, managing print filesCreating original visual concepts, designing branding, digital and print media

The Print Design Assistant primarily supports print projects by preparing layouts and managing print files, often working under the supervision of a graphic designer. In contrast, a Graphic Designer develops original visual concepts and designs for both digital and print media. While both roles require similar foundational skills, the Print Design Assistant focuses more on execution and support tasks within the print production process.
